Typical Responsibilities
- Build and maintain close relationships with residents
- Take initiative and give guidance to RA and CNA staff
- Provide stellar resident care as directed by each resident’s specific care plan
- Make resident safety needs a daily priority
- Continually assess, record, and document resident health and monitor for concerns
- Assist with and monitor resident medication needs
Requirements
- Current LPN license in applicable state and CPR certification
